The part of H4 receptors within the nervous process is poorly comprehended (Schneider & Seifert, 2016). H4 receptors are known to generally be coupled to Gi proteins, and their downstream pathways are postulated to be just like Those people explained for H3 receptors (Figure three). When compared to the opposite a few types of histamine receptors, the H4 receptor just isn't expressed abundantly in the CNS and PNS. By quantitative single‐mobile Ca2+ imaging, it absolutely was shown that histamine induces a Ca2+ boost in a subset of sensory neurons (3–ten%) through activation with the H1 and H4 receptors along with inhibition in the H3 receptor.

In contrast to other neurotransmitters, NO is cell, no cost to diffuse through the neurons and enter other neurons to generate its next messenger by way of an enzymatic response. NO performs a vital purpose in the transmission of nociceptive data after an inflammatory response, even though stimulating the activation of NMDA-R. To put it briefly, the key second messengers mediated by way of activation of NMDA receptors are inclusive of cAMP, PKA, Ca2+ and PKC, which subsequently result in the rise of excitability of the DH neurons to respond in direction of weaker afferent nociceptive inputs.

Nociceptor activation is set with the pain stimulus: this is determined by the location of technology and mode of activation. The internet site of software in the stimulus is essential since it can impact the depth in the nociceptor response. An interesting case in point is usually that of corneal nociceptors, which are activated by weaker stimuli than skin nociceptors are [5]. The nature in the stimulus can also be critical. Stimuli introduced about by chopping or crushing, for instance, activate most pores and skin nociceptors but do not activate All those while in the joints, muscles, or viscera, which in its place speedily reply to other types of mechanical forces, like rotation and distention [five].

It is clear that nociceptive neurons click here as well as immune program play a central job in pain and inflammation. The purpose in the immune and nociceptive methods is based on recognizing damaging and/or unsafe stimuli. Their response performs an essential purpose in blocking tissue destruction and restoring homeostasis. The dysregulation of these interactions may underlie the pathogenesis of numerous inflammatory disorders. The interactions amongst the immune method and nociceptive neurons manifest within both of those peripheral web pages of damage along with inside the central nervous system. The modulation of nociceptive neuron activity and its mediators may perhaps supply new methods into the remedy of pain and Continual inflammatory ailment.

Conclusions from the final twenty years suggest that selective pharmacological antagonism of neurons expressing H3 receptors could provide significant and promising therapeutic strategies with the Charge of mechanical and chilly hypersensitivity in peripheral neuropathies (Desk 1). The analgesic performance of H3 receptor antagonists/inverse agonists was corresponding to gabapentin and pregabalin, initial‐line therapies for neuropathic pain. Importantly, numerous examples of behavioural, electrophysiological, and molecular evidence strongly guidance the rationale for this neuropathic pain system, notably offered their capacity to modulate histamine degrees as well as quite a few neurotransmitters critical for Serious pain processing.
